WalletConnect@
Last updated
Last updated
WalletConnect has emerged as a crucial protocol, providing users with a secure and efficient means of connecting their wallets to decentralized applications (DApps). This blog post aims to explore the features, advantages, and potential drawbacks of WalletConnect.
Decentralized Protocol: WalletConnect operates as an open-source, decentralized protocol that facilitates secure communication between wallets and DApps. It eliminates the need for centralized intermediaries, ensuring a trustless and tamper-resistant connection.
Cross-Compatible: One of WalletConnect's standout features is its cross-compatibility. It supports a wide range of wallets and DApps, allowing users to seamlessly connect regardless of their preferred wallet or the DApp they are interacting with. This interoperability enhances the overall user experience in the decentralized ecosystem.
QR Code Authentication: WalletConnect simplifies the connection process through QR code authentication. Users initiate a session by scanning a QR code displayed on the DApp's interface using their wallet application. This mechanism enhances security by minimizing the risk of phishing attacks associated with manual entry of sensitive information.
Secure End-to-End Communication: The protocol ensures secure end-to-end communication between the wallet and the DApp. Encrypted messages pass directly between the user's device and the DApp, preventing any third-party interference or data compromise.
Session Control: WalletConnect allows users to have granular control over their sessions. They can approve or reject specific transactions initiated by the DApp, ensuring that users retain sovereignty over their assets and maintain security at all times.
Open Standards and Community Support: Being built on open standards, WalletConnect benefits from continuous community-driven development and support. This ensures ongoing improvements, updates, and the adoption of best practices, contributing to the protocol's robustness and reliability.
Interoperability: WalletConnect's cross-compatibility ensures that users aren't restricted to a particular wallet or DApp. This flexibility contributes to a more inclusive and user-friendly decentralized ecosystem.
Enhanced Security: The use of QR code authentication and secure end-to-end communication bolsters the security of transactions. Users can trust that their interactions with DApps are protected from malicious actors.
User Control: WalletConnect empowers users by providing them with control over their sessions and transaction approvals. This feature aligns with the principles of decentralization and user sovereignty.
Open Source and Community-Driven: The open-source nature of WalletConnect fosters collaboration within the blockchain community. The continuous support and contributions from the community ensure that the protocol stays relevant and up-to-date.
Dependency on Internet Connectivity: WalletConnect relies on internet connectivity for communication between wallets and DApps. In situations where internet access is limited or unstable, users may experience difficulties in establishing and maintaining connections.
Learning Curve for New Users: While WalletConnect aims for simplicity, there can be a learning curve for users who are new to blockchain technology. Understanding the process of scanning QR codes and approving transactions might pose initial challenges for some users.
Potential for Phishing: Although QR code authentication reduces the risk of phishing, users should remain vigilant. Malicious DApps may attempt to mimic legitimate ones, and users must exercise caution to avoid falling victim to phishing attacks.
WalletConnect plays a pivotal role in fostering a seamless and secure connection between wallets and DApps in the decentralized landscape. Its features, such as cross-compatibility, security measures, and community-driven development, contribute to a positive user experience. While there are potential challenges, the protocol's ongoing development and commitment to open standards position WalletConnect as a key player in shaping the future of decentralized interactions.